Abstract

This is a presentation on a new approach for additive index factor analysis. The novelty is, that for the decomposition of the resulting quantity of total growth into the respective sub-growths, the structural characteristics of the extensive factor is clearly outlined. This brings the schemes of the analysis closer to the reality and the factor sub-growths are presented in a much easier and simpler way with a much more transparent formal external entry. 
The problems concerning the decomposition of the total growth are discussed for both types of weights - basic and reported. The similarities and differences between both types of weighting are formulated as well as their interrelations. The derived theoretical analysis is supported with a real example elaborated on the grounds of the demographic practice in Bulgaria.
